Jack Lingo
Description
Jack Lingo is the professional alias of American voice actor Samuel Brent Oscar Riegel, known as Sam Riegel. Born October 9, 1976, Riegel adopted the Jack Lingo pseudonym for select credits early in his voice acting career. Before entering voice work, he began as a child actor in theater, landing the role of Gavroche in a Kennedy Center production of Les Misérables and performing in other Broadway and off-Broadway shows. He later graduated from the University of Virginia.
Under the name Jack Lingo, Riegel voiced the role of Kazuki Sendou in the anime series Comic Party. He also contributed to Kyo kara Maoh! (known in English as Demon King from Today!), where he provided additional voices. Another notable anime credit under the Jack Lingo alias is the role of Kotaro Makaora in Samurai Deeper Kyo.
Beyond these specific credits, Riegel worked extensively across the anime industry with studios such as 4Kids Entertainment and Bang Zoom! Entertainment. His broader voice acting career includes major roles in numerous anime series, often credited under his given name. These roles include Viral in Gurren Lagann, Mephisto Pheles in Blue Exorcist, Yashiro Isana in K, Kunikida in The Melancholy of Haruhi Suzumiya, Metal Bat in One-Punch Man, Shiro Emiya in Fate/stay night, and Clovis La Britannia in Code Geass: Lelouch of the Rebellion. He also portrayed Teddie in Persona 4: The Animation and Minoru Shiraishi in Lucky Star.
In addition to his anime voice work, Riegel has received recognition for his contributions to animated programming. He won a Daytime Emmy Award for Outstanding Directing in an Animated Program for his work on the series Danger & Eggs. He is also widely known for his role as Donatello in the 2003 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les series and as Phoenix Wright in the Ace Attorney video game franchise. Riegel is a regular cast member of the web series Critical Role, where he plays the character Scanlan Shorthalt.
